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1. Eligible patients had cytologically or histologically comfirmed advanced (stage IIIB or stage IV) or advanced NSCLC. The patients contain: initial treatment; recurrent NSCLC after surgery; recurrent NSCLC(>=6 months) after surgery with Chemotherapy, radiotherapy or molecular targeted therapy; 2. Measurable lesions in line with the requirement of RECIST, or part of unmeasurable lesions including: few-middle pleural effusion, pericardial effusion and bone metastases, Confirmed by pathology of lymph nodes( short diameter 10-15mm); 3. Eastern Cooperative Oncology Group performance status =3.5×10^9/L; (2) ANC>=1.5×10^9/L; (3) PLT>=80×10^9/L; (4) Hb>=80g/L; Blood biochemistry examination should meet the following criteria: (1) TBIL60ml/min(Cockcroft-Gault); 6. Complete the imaging examination related to tumor curative effect evaluation within two weeks of enrollment, complete the clinical evaluation, the blood, urinary and stool routine test, OB, blood biochemistry, EKG and CEA with one week of enrollment; 7. understanding the purpose of clinical trials, willing to participation and sign ICF; 8. Willingness and capability to be accessible for study follow-up; 9. For patients of reproductive potential (males and females), use of reliable means for contraception throughout the trial.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1. women during pregnancy or lactation; 2. There was a clear history of allergies to biological products seriously; 3. Patients who had taken the NP chemotherapy within 1 year of enrollment; 4. The only lesions which can not be measured and shifted widely up to affect the survival of the patients significantly, included: extensive bone metastases, pia mater metastatic lesions, ascites, a large number of pleural effusion and pericardial effusion, skin lymphatic metastasis, diffuse lung lymphangitis, abdominal mass and cystic lesion which cannot be confirmed by imaging methods and follow-up; 5. Patients with mental illness or mental disorders that can result in poor compliance, incompatibility and unresponse to treatment; 6. The primary brain tumor or central nervous system metastases had not been controlled; Central nervous system tumors after treatment is still associated with cerebral hypertension or nerve mental symptoms; 7. Acute and chronic infections had not been eliminated in patients; 8. Patients who had serious organic disease or major organ failure, such as decompensated heart and lung function failure not to tolerate chemotherapy; 9. Patients with persistent bradycardia and positive atropine test; 10. Patients with a tendency to hemorrhage disease; 11. Transplants; 12. Patients with addiction to drugs such as narcotics, chronic alcoholics and infectious diseases such as HIV/AIDS; 13. Patients in other clinical trials at the same time; or in the clinical experiment in 3 months; 14. Patients with the long-term use of adrenal cortical hormone or immunosuppressants; 15. Other malignant tumors in five years (in addition to the cured skin basal cell carcinoma and the cervical carcinoma); 16. Patients with active hepatitis or liver tumor metastasis for more than three-quarters.
